Phoebe Clemens was a force on the bases this past week for Lancaster Bible College bringing her conference best stolen base total to 32 on the season with 12 this past week. Clemens set a record with five stolen bases in a single game and stole at least one base in five of the Chargers six games. The senior from Honey Brook, Pennsylvania added a .667 batting average and 13 hits to her performance this week to score six runs and seven RBI. Lancaster Bible went 3-3 on the week behind Clemens offensive performance to move to 13-18 on the year. 
 
Stats on the week: .667 BA, 13 H, 12 SB, 2 2B, 1 3B, .789 (SLG %), .696 (OBP)
